Encryption Technologies and Data Protection
One of the most fundamental security features employed by online casinos is data encryption. This process converts readable data into an unreadable format, making it virtually impossible for unauthorized individuals to access sensitive information. Reputable casinos utilize Secure Socket Layer (SSL) technology, often indicated by a padlock icon in the browser's address bar, and Transport Layer Security (TLS) protocols to encrypt all communication between the player's device and the casino's servers. This encryption safeguards personal details like names, addresses, and banking information, preventing interception during transmission. Furthermore, advanced encryption standards, such as AES-256, are frequently used for storing sensitive data on casino servers, adding an extra layer of protection against potential breaches. Regular security audits are conducted to ensure that the encryption protocols remain up-to-date and effective against emerging cyber threats.
The Role of Firewalls and Intrusion Detection Systems
Beyond encryption, robust firewalls and intrusion detection systems (IDS) are essential components of a secure online casino infrastructure. Firewalls act as a barrier between the casino's servers and the external internet, blocking unauthorized access and malicious traffic. IDS monitor network activity for suspicious patterns and potential security violations, alerting administrators to possible attacks in real-time. These systems work in tandem to provide a comprehensive defense against a wide range of cyber threats, including denial-of-service (DoS) attacks, malware infections, and unauthorized access attempts. Continuous monitoring and prompt response to security alerts are crucial for maintaining a secure environment. The integration of art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) technologies is further enhancing the capabilities of these systems, enabling them to proactively identify and mitigate emerging threats.

Know Your Customer (KYC) and Anti-Money Laundering (AML) Procedures
To safeguard against fraud, money laundering, and other illicit activities, online casinos implement stringent Know Your Customer (KYC) and Anti-Money Laundering (AML) procedures. KYC requires players to verify their identity by providing documentation such as a copy of their passport or driver's license, and proof of address. AML regulations necessitate casinos to monitor transactions for suspicious patterns, report any suspicious activity to the relevant authorities, and implement controls to prevent the use of the platform for illegal purposes. These procedures may initially seem intrusive, but they are essential for maintaining the integrity of the gaming environment and protecting both the casino and its players from financial crime. These measures also help ensure fair play and prevent underage gambling.

Licensing and Regulation
Perhaps the most significant indicator of an online casino's security and trustworthiness is its licensing and regulation. Reputable casinos are licensed by respected regulatory bodies, such as the United Kingdom Gambling Commission (UKGC), the Malta Gaming Authority (MGA), or the Gibraltar Regulatory Authority (GRA). These licensing jurisdictions impose strict requirements on casinos, including security standards, fair gaming practices, and responsible gambling measures. To obtain and maintain a license, casinos must undergo rigorous audits and inspections to demonstrate compliance with these regulations. A valid license provides players with a level of assurance that the casino operates legally and ethically.
Understanding the Role of Independent Auditors
Independent auditing firms, such as eCOGRA (eCommerce Online Gaming Regulation and Assurance) and iTech Labs, play a vital role in verifying the fairness and security of online casinos. These firms conduct independent testing of casino games and software to ensure that they operate randomly and fairly, and that payout percentages are accurate. They also assess the casino's security infrastructure and data protection policies. The results of these audits are often published on the casino's website, providing players with transparent information about the platform's security and fairness. Furthermore, these audits help casinos identify and address any vulnerabilities or weaknesses in their security systems. Secure Payment Methods and Withdrawal Policies
The security of payment methods is a critical aspect of online casino security. Reputable casinos offer a variety of secure payment options, including credit cards, debit cards, e-wallets (such as PayPal, Skrill, and Neteller), and bank transfers. These payment methods employ encryption and fraud prevention measures to protect players' financial information. It’s important to note that while casinos themselves implement security measures, players should also be cautious about sharing their payment details and avoid using public Wi-Fi networks when making transactions. A secure casino will also have clear and transparent withdrawal policies, ensuring that players can easily and securely access their winnings.
Furthermore, casinos are increasingly adopting two-factor authentication (2FA) for withdrawals, adding an extra layer of security to prevent unauthorized access to player funds. This requires players to verify their identity through a secondary method, such as a code sent to their mobile phone, in addition to their password.
